You should get a grand central phone number. You can keep one number forever no matter which cell phones or home phone numbers you have. You just hand out one number and set it to ring up to three different phones at one time when someone calls. If you move and change home or cell numbers, just update your grand central account and all calls will be routed to the new numbers.
Plus, you can check voice mails online and also track incoming calls. It even has an option where people have to say their name, then when you pick up, it says "press 1 to accept a call from "jim"". If you don't want to accept the call, you can kick it to voice mail and listen in as they leave the voice mail. If you find out it is something worth picking up, then just pick up the phone call by pressing another button.
